Rynok Square
The historic heart of Lviv, Rynok Square is known for its blend of Renaissance, Baroque, and neoclassical architecture, and its lively atmosphere with cafes and shops.
Lviv National Opera
A magnificent example of European opera house architecture, the Lviv National Opera boasts a richly decorated interior and a history of showcasing Ukrainian culture.
Lychakiv Cemetery
Lychakiv Cemetery is a vast and historic resting place, serving as a unique museum of gravestone architecture and a significant monument of garden art.
